In Chapter 7, refunds for taxes you paid out When you submitted bankruptcy aren’t element of your respective estate. But in Chapter thirteen, your estate consists of the many tax refunds you get in the course of your three-five year payment system. You are able to prevent turning long term refunds in excess of on your trustee by modifying your tax withholding this means you don’t overpay your earnings taxes.

Chapter seven isn't the only way to deal with bankruptcy and taxes With all the IRS, so you need to think about other chapters before filing. Are Point out Taxes Dischargeable in Chapter 7? Yes, point out taxes are dischargeable in Chapter seven bankruptcy, in specific situations. In most cases, state income tax discharge things line-up with People utilized by the federal government. So, for those who can easily discharge your federal Visit This Link profits taxes using a Chapter 7 bankruptcy, you have to be capable of discharge state money taxes. Even so, given that these circumstances can differ state-by-point out, Specifically when it involves business taxes, you should talk to among our tax gurus ahead of relocating ahead to obtain the most up-to-day details. If You can not discharge your condition income taxes by using a Chapter 7 bankruptcy, a Chapter 13 bankruptcy may be far more beneficial. With a Chapter thirteen bankruptcy, the taxes received’t go away, but they may be unfold out above the course of 3 to 5 years to produce shelling out them a lot more workable; we’ll go over more on Chapter 13 bankruptcy underneath. No matter what chapter bankruptcy a debtor decides to file, the tax should still be collectible from the debtor’s pre-bankruptcy residence When the IRS submitted a Notice of Federal Tax Lien before the bankruptcy petition was submitted. In case the IRS didn't file a lien ahead of the bankruptcy petition was filed, the tax lien will normally be eliminated on account of the bankruptcy.
